New York Social Services Code § 171

Responsibility; county social services districts; city social services districts; cities; towns

§ 171. Responsibility; county social services districts; city social\nservices districts; cities; towns. 1. A county social services district\nwhich has elected, pursuant to the provisions of this title, to\nadminister  veteran assistance shall be responsible for providing\nveteran assistance,  and the expense thereof, to:\n  (a) persons residing or found therein, subject to  reimbursement by\nthe state;\n  (b) persons residing or found in any town in the county, when the\nexpense of providing safety net assistance to persons residing or found\nin such towns is a county charge pursuant to the provisions of section\nseventy-two and section seventy-three of this chapter;\n  (c) persons residing or found in a city forming part of the  county\nsocial services district, when the expense of providing safety net\nassistance to persons  residing or found in such city is a county charge\npursuant to the provisions of section seventy-two and section\nseventy-three of this chapter.\n  2. A town responsible for the expense of providing safety net\nassistance to persons residing or found therein, pursuant to section\nsixty-nine, which has elected to administer veteran assistance, pursuant\nto the provisions of this title, shall be responsible for providing\nveteran assistance to local charges residing or found therein, and the\nexpense thereof.\n
